Simply Orange [probably pricey] has a version with calcium & vitamin D - 3mcg per 8 oz glass (you're probably sticking with the 4 oz glass because of the sugar?).

A 1000 IU D3 supplement is 25mcg - (40 IU per mcg).

This puts the Simply Orange fortified 4 oz glass at 60 IU [1.5mcg].

Another thing about vitamin D supplements - taken with fat, it increases the absorption of D3.

I always try to take mine with my heavy cream, eggs or bacon.
